YES, short-term rentals appear to be permitted in Wyoming, including Riverton. However, there are no city-specific regulations available in the provided sources. Wyoming operates under a framework where short-term rentals are generally allowed but subject to state-level taxation and local zoning considerations. The state generated nearly $25 million in lodging tax revenue in 2023-2024, with 85% coming from out-of-state visitors, indicating active STR operations throughout Wyoming.

Regulatory Environment: Wyoming generally has a business-friendly approach to STRs with minimal state-level restrictions
Local Autonomy: Cities and counties have significant authority to regulate STRs within their jurisdictions
Market Dynamics: Wyoming STR market is growing with approximately 500 new units annually statewide
Tourism Impact: STRs play important role in Wyoming tourism economy while some communities express concerns about housing availability
Tax Revenue: STRs contribute significantly to state lodging tax revenue, indicating state-level acceptance of the industry

Riverton is a city in Fremont County, Wyoming, United States. The city's population was 10,682 at the 2020 census, making it the most populous city in the county.
